Choosing Your Pickles

The foundation of any great fried pickle recipe lies in the pickles themselves. Dill pickles are the classic choice, offering a bright, vinegary tang that cuts through the richness of the batter and breading. However, don't be afraid to experiment! Bread and butter pickles offer a sweeter, more mellow flavor profile, while gherkins provide a smaller, more manageable size. Experiment with different pickle types to discover your personal favorite.

Pickle Prep: The Key to Crispy Perfection

Before you even think about the batter, proper pickle preparation is crucial. Pat your pickles thoroughly dry with paper towels. Excess moisture will lead to a soggy, disappointing result. This is the most important step to ensuring crispy fried pickles. Consider slicing your pickles into spears or chips depending on your preference. Thicker slices will take longer to cook, resulting in a crispier exterior.

Mastering the Batter and Breading

The batter and breading are the secret weapons in achieving that perfect crispy exterior. Here are a few popular options to try:

Classic Cornmeal Batter

This simple batter creates a wonderfully crunchy texture.

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up cornmeal
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 cup buttermilk (or milk with a splash of vinegar/lemon juice)

Whisk together dry ingredients, then gradually whisk in the buttermilk until you achieve a smooth batter.

Simple Flour and Egg Dip

This technique is quick and easy, ideal for a weeknight meal.

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 large egg, beaten
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Dip the pickles in the beaten egg, then dredge thoroughly in the flour mixture.

Beyond the Basics: Experimenting with Flavors

Don't be afraid to get creative! Incorporate spices like gar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, or even cayenne pepper into your batter or breading for extra flavor. A sprinkle of herbs like dill or parsley adds a fresh, aromatic touch.

The Frying Process: Achieving Crispy Perfection

Choosing the right oil is paramount. Peanut oil and vegetable oil are excellent choices due to their high smoke points. Heat your oil to 350°F (175°C). This ensures the pickles cook through without burning. Fry your pickles in batches, avoiding overcrowding the pan, which can lower the oil temperature and lead to soggy pickles. Fry until golden brown and crispy – this usually takes about 2-3 minutes per batch.

Serving Your Fried Pickle Masterpiece

Once cooked, remove the pickles from the oil and drain on paper towels. Serve immediately while they’re still hot and crispy. Consider serving with your favorite dipping sauces, like:

  • Ranch dressing: A classic pairing.
  • Spicy mayo: Adds a creamy kick.
  • Honey mustard: Offers a sweet and tangy contrast.

Fried Pickle Variations: Beyond the Classic

Explore different variations to keep things exciting:

Spicy Fried Pickles: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of your favorite hot sauce to the batter for an extra kick.

Gourmet Fried Pickles: Experiment with different types of cheese incorporated into the batter or as a topping.

Fried Pickle Sliders: Use your fried pickles to create delicious sliders, adding a unique twist to a classic dish.
